在当今互联网环境中,科学上网成为越来越多用户的需求。很多人在想,简单地通过DNS修改真的能实现科学上网吗?本文将深入探讨这个话题,并为你提供详细的指导和解答常见疑问。
什么是DNS?
DNS(Domain Name System)即域名系统,是将域名转换为IP地址的系统。在互联网上,使用的是IP地址进行通信,而DNS则是让我们能通过简洁的域名(如www.example.com)来访问相应的服务。
DNS的工作原理
- 用户输入域名: 用户在浏览器输入网站地址。
- 发起DNS请求: 系统将此请求发送至 DNS 服务器。
- 解析域名: DNS 服务器将域名转换为相应的IP地址。
- 建立连接: 浏览器通过获得的IP地址与服务器建立连接,加载页面。
修改DNS究竟能否帮助科学上网?
悬而未决的一个问题是,修改DNS服务器是否能够有效翻墙实现科学上网。答案是:有可能,但并不总是有效。
DNS修改的好处
修改DNS主要有以下几个好处:
- 加快访问速度: 使用公共DNS(如Google DNS、Cloudflare DNS)能够提高网站解析速度,减少访问延迟。
- 增强安全性: 一些公共DNS提供额外的安全访问过滤功能,可以屏蔽恶意网站和网络钓鱼。
- 规避地区限制: 某些公共DNS可能提供更开放的服务,使得受到限制的网站可以更顺利地加载。
如何修改DNS?
Windows系统
a. 打开控制面板,点击“网络和 Internet”。 b. 选择“网络和共享中心” c. 点击左侧的“更改适配器设置”。 d. 右键点击所使用的网络连接,选择“属性”。 e. 在网络连接属性窗口中,选择“Internet 协议版本 4”(TCP/IPv4),然后点击“属性”。 f. 在新弹出的窗口中,选择“使用下面的DNS服务器地址”,并输入新的DNS地址。
- Google DNS:8.8.8.8, 8.8.4.4
- Cloudflare DNS:1.1.1.1, 1.0.0.1
g. 完成后,点击“确定”并关闭所有窗口。
macOS系统
a. 点击系统偏好设置中的“网络”。 b. 在左侧选择你正在使用的网络,点击“高级”。 c. 转到“DNS”选项卡,然后在列表中添加新的DNS地址。
- Google DNS:8.8.8.8, 8.8.4.4
- Cloudflare DNS:1.1.1.1, 1.0.0.1
d. 点击“好”即可保存设置。
DNS不能解决所有科学上网问题
虽然修改DNS可能会提升一些上网体验,但仅靠修改DNS并不能完全翻墙。一些网站或服务在网络层面上进行了禁止,并不仅仅是调整DNS解决。
其他解决方案
为了实现科学上网,更为有效的工具有:
- VPN(虚拟专用网络):可以加密数据并将用户流量通过其他国家的服务器传输,有效绕过限制,访问被屏蔽的网站。
- 代理服务器:使用HTTP或SOCKS代理,可以过滤和转发用户的网络流量,实现访问限制资源。
- 翻墙软件:市面上有众多翻墙软件,有些在DNS修改的基础上提供进一步的服务,提升安全性和有效性。
常见疑问解答(FAQ)
1. 修改DNS后网络会变慢吗?
通常情况下,使用公共DNS可能会加快解析速度,但如果DNS服务器不稳定或连接质量差,则可能导致网络变慢。建议选择知名的DNS服务商。
2. 改变DNS影响WiFi吗?
改变DNS设置通常仅影响该设备和连接,不会影响其他连接或路由器。如果路由器设置了DNS,也可能影响所有通过该路由器连接的设备。
3. 如何判断我已经成功更改DNS?
你可以通过访问能够多少部分被封锁的网站进行验证。例如,访问Google,通用的DNS不应返回错误信息。此外,通过命令行ping特定DNS服务器以确保设置生效。
4. DNS修改安全吗?
使用知名的公共DNS服务商如Google和Cloudflare在公共DNS服务中是相对安全的,但避免使用未知或不信任的DNS服务,因为这可能导致数据泄露或其他潜在风险。
总结
修改DNS设置能够提升解析速度,并可能帮助访问一些受限制的网站,但并不是科学上网的万能法宝。如果需要全面和稳定的科学上网体验,还是推荐使用VPN或其他更专业的翻墙工具。希望本文有帮助,让你顺利浏览互联网!